Detailed explanation-1: -Platelets, or thrombocytes, are small, colorless cell fragments in our blood that form clots and stop or prevent bleeding.
Detailed explanation-2: -Platelets immediately stick to the edges of the cut and release chemicals that attract more platelets. Eventually, a platelet plug is formed, and the outside bleeding stops.
Detailed explanation-3: -Platelets help prevent bleeding Their primary function is to prevent and stop bleeding. If a blood vessel is damaged, the body sends signals to platelets which cause them to travel to the injured area. Once the platelets arrive at the site, they clump together to form a clot that helps stop bleeding.
Detailed explanation-4: -Unlike red and white blood cells, platelets are not actually cells but rather small fragments of cells. Platelets help the blood clotting process (or coagulation) by gathering at the site of an injury, sticking to the lining of the injured blood vessel, and forming a platform on which blood coagulation can occur.
Detailed explanation-5: -Platelets are produced from very large bone marrow cells called megakaryocytes. As megakaryocytes develop into giant cells, they undergo a process of fragmentation that results in the release of over 1, 000 platelets per megakaryocyte.
